How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Gallows Hill?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Gallows Hill Studio Apartments | $1,720 | $1,610 | $1,850 |
| Gallows Hill 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,300 | $1,450 | $2,840 |
| Gallows Hill 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,866 | $1,600 | $3,695 |
| Gallows Hill 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,705 | $4,705 | $4,705 |
